Android OS


Android OS

La plataforma Android fue fundada por Google y ofrece en la base del kernel 2.6 de Linux una interfaz uniforme para el equipo móvil y programas A través de esto, es fácilmente al puerto y está Después de la conversión en el propio programa de formato binario Dalvik (. Dex) no es compatible con Java. Ventaja es la ejecución más rápida y el bajo uso de memoria de los programas que en Java puro. Cada aplicación Dalvik se ejecuta en una máquina virtual Dalvik propia. Las aplicaciones pueden acceder a todas las funciones del equipo, hace posible para el programador para que los programas innovadores que brinda al usuario un alto valor por la combinación de todo tipo de fuentes de datos con las funciones del equipo.

El IDE de Eclipse con un plugin oficial se utiliza para el desarrollo. El sistema operativo Android para teléfonos inteligentes con el apoyo de la Open Handset Alliance. Incluye más de 30 proveedores de comunicaciones, equipos y fabricantes de semiconductores, así como las empresas de software. Debido a que Android es una plataforma abierta en el sentido de que el software y desarrollo de productos el código fuente debe estar disponible por completo en un momento posterior y está en oposición a la líder en el mercado cerrado de los sistemas operativos Symbian, Palm OS y Windows Mobile.
Android incluyen C / C + + bibliotecas de funciones utilizadas por diferentes partes del sistema operativo.

    * Superficie gerente de 2D y 3D, incluso superposición de pantalla
    * de aire acondicionado de la biblioteca, especializada en dispositivos basados ​​en Linux (implementación BSD)
    * SGL, sistema gráfico 2D
    * basado en OpenGL ES 1.0 API con el hardware o el software de visualización 3D acelerado
    * los medios de comunicación bibliotecas para reproducción y grabación de formatos de audio, gráficos y de vídeo (MPEG4, H.264, MP3, AAC, AMR, JPG, PNG)
    * LibWebCore, el navegador de Android Internet
    * para la representación de los fondos de mapa de bits y vectoriales
    * SQLite es una base de datos relacional eficaz y delgada para todas las aplicaciones

El SDK de Android está disponible para Linux, MacOS y Windows. Incluye un emulador con la superficie de Android para probar aplicaciones. Después de desempacar el SDK del emulador se puede encontrar en el subdirectorio "oolsemulator.exe" que muestra un Smartphone HTC con teclado. Los programas estándares para el e-mail, SMS, contactos, calendario, mapas de carreteras, el navegador de Internet y otros están preinstalados.
El primer Google Android Developer Challenge (ADC) inició en abril de 2008 para los programadores contratados para realizar y presentar ideas. Aproximadamente 1.800 programas se presentaron y 20 honrado con un precio de dinero en las mejores 50. Parte de las mejores aplicaciones son para cab4me ejemplo por la combinación de Google Maps, la señal de GPS y una base de datos para enviar un taxi en el modo más sencillo con un clic a la posición actual en el mapa. O Gocart que lee el código de barras de los productos con la cámara de teléfono móvil y se ve sobre tiendas on-line y las tiendas registradas en la circunferencia, al mejor precio.
Google crea una plataforma de ventas para las aplicaciones smartphone con Android Market. al principio, el mercado se proporciona de forma gratuita.
La primera CAMES Android teléfono móvil desde el fabricante taiwanés HTC con el T-Mobile G1 teléfono inteligente a partir de 22 de octubre 2008 en los EE.UU. y en el comienzo de 2009 en Alemania.



Para mirar a fondo visita : http://code.google.com/p/live-android/